Curating Difficult Knowledge: Violent Pasts in Public Places - Palgrave Macmillan Memory Studies
This volume inscribes an innovative domain of inquiry, bringing museum and heritage studies to bear on questions of transitional justice, memory and post-conflict reconciliation. As practitioners, artists, curators, activists and academics, the contributors explore the challenges of bearing witness to past conflicts.
